"Blue toe syndrome" (BTS; also known as "trashfoot") was first reported in 1976 and describes the sudden onset of acute pain and cyanosis in one or more toes due to microembolization of the digital arteries from a proximal source via a patent arterial tree in an otherwise well-perfused foot [].In the original case series describing BTS [], all 31 patients had direct angiographic . Blue toe syndrome is the isolated development of a blue discoloration to one or more toes not caused by cold-induced injury or obvious trauma [].It is characterized by a cyanotic digit with an otherwise warm and well perfused foot [].Blue toe syndrome is typically caused by microemboli that occlude small vessels; however, other non-embolic etiologies have also been described [].
